The Gitenstein Institute Advanced Research Fellowship is a paid opportunity for law students who want to build their knowledge and experience in health law and policy. The fellowship is offered by the Gitenstein Institute for Health Law and Policy at the Maurice A. Deane School of Law. It gives selected students the chance to work closely with faculty members, support legal research projects, and take part in community outreach and professional events.

About the 2027 Gitenstein Institute Advanced Research Fellowship

The Gitenstein Institute Advanced Research Fellowship is designed to help law students gain practical experience in legal research and writing while learning more about health law.

Fellows work with faculty members and support projects that focus on health law, public policy, ethics, and community engagement. Throughout the academic year, students also take part in events and activities that help them build professional skills and prepare for future careers in health law.

Fellowship Benefits

  • Each Research Fellow receives a $5,000 stipend during the academic year. The stipend is paid from September through April.
  • Fellows gain experience working on legal research and academic writing projects with faculty members.
  • The fellowship helps students improve important professional skills in legal research, legal writing, policy analysis, community engagement, event planning.
  • Students work with faculty members, legal professionals, and others involved in health law and public policy.

Fellowship Responsibilities

  • Fellows assist professors with legal research and academic writing projects related to health law.
  • Students help support several Institute initiatives, including the CHAT Project, the Medical Legal Partnership (MLP), the Hofstra Bioethics Blog, the Legal Map.
  • Research Fellows help organize and support community outreach activities, institute events, academic symposia, professional workshops
  • Fellows also assist with planning Continuing Legal Education (CLE) programmes for attorneys.

Application Deadline: May 1st 2027
